Question:

Salam alaykum agha I want to know weather gelatin is haram? If yes, then are ALL types of gelatin haram?

Answer:

Wa Alaykum Assalam wr wb
It depends on the source of the gelatine. Vegetable gelatine is Allowed. Animal gelatine depends on the animal whether it is Halal or not. Gelatine derived from Halal animal is Halal and gelatines derived from non Halal animal is not allowed.
Wassalam.

Question:

Aoa If a woman is taking medication that elongates her menstural cycle to over 10 days but here usual cycle is 7 or 8 days what should she do in this occasion? Days 8-10 are istihaza blood so should she perform Ghusl and follow rules for istihaza on day 8? Or should she wait until day 10 and then perform Ghusl? Is there any qadha salat to be fulfilled?

Answer:

If her usual period is seven or eight days, then any days more than these days will be Istihaza where Namaz is compulsory along with Wudhu or Ghusl depending on the type of Istihaza.
If she missed Namaz during Istihaza, Qadha is obligatory.
Wassalam

Question:

Bismillah Hir Rahman Nir Rahim, Salam Alaykum, Please note that i bought a leather belt which as per the salesman it is a cow leather but made in India. He assure me that it is 100% cow leather but only thing is made in India and the salesman is Muslim. I want to know whether i can pray Namaz wearing this belt. Thanks Shukran Jazak Allah iltmase dua

Answer:

If the cow was slaughtered according to Islamic Shariat, then the leather is Taahir and you can wear it during Namaz. If it was killed or slaughtered with out the Islamic rules, then the leather is Najis and you can not wear it during Namaz.
Wassalam

Question:

Salam Alakium If a person says he has doubt about Allah (SWT) shall he then be regarded as tahir? He is really confusing because he says he is muslim but has a lot of doubt. He was one day joking about that sometimes he believes and sometimes not. Wa salam

Answer:

Doubts can come to many Muslims but they remain Muslims unless they clearly deny the Faith in Allah.
Such person needs to be guided and helped to get out of the doubts. Help him to meet good scholars or gift him useful books.
Wassalam

Question:

Salam alakium I am a law student in a Europe. I would like to know if it is permissible to work as a student assistant in a law firm? My job consist in improving litigation, preparation of notes and preform case processing and legal investigation. What about when I become a lawyer, is it then permissible to take the cases of my clients and try win them? I have read the following the website of Sayyed Sistani (May Allah prolong his life): Question: Is it permissible for a holder of a law degree to become a lawyer in a non-Muslim country upholding the laws of that country, and taking cases of non-Muslims since his purpose is to attract cases irrespective of their nature? Answer: If it does not involve violation of a right or lying or other forbidden acts, there is no problem in it. What constitute in a violation of right is really hard to determine if you are not an sharia expert? Wa salam.

Answer:


Wa Alaykum Assalam wr wb
If your legal work whether as a trainee or lawyer etc does not involve violation of a rights of innocent people or lying or other forbidden acts, there is no problem in it.
Wassalam
